Smart Strategies for Making Weight Loss More Affordable

Creating a realistic budget is the first step to affordable weight loss. Start by looking at how much you spend on food, exercise, and weight loss programs. Find ways to save, like cooking at home instead of eating out.

Look for free or low-cost exercise options. Walking, jogging, or bodyweight workouts can be done at home without spending a lot.

Many weight loss programs offer financing plans or discounts for long-term commitments. Look for plans that fit your budget and lifestyle. Remember, losing weight is a long-term journey. Choose programs that offer ongoing support and guidance.
